Data Center Cooling Guide for High-Density IT
A data center can have ample floor space and still overheat if the cooling path is wrong. Rack density, server fan demand, room pressure, outdoor conditions, and obstructions all determine whether heat leaves the facility or recirculates directly back into IT equipment. This Data Center Cooling Guide outlines the engineering questions that should be answered before selecting exhaust fans, make-up air equipment, containment, or liquid cooling.
